1. Understanding ABS Long Coding and VCDS

ABS (Anti-lock Braking System) long coding involves configuring the ABS module using VCDS (VAG-COM Diagnostic System) software. This process is essential for adapting the ABS system to specific vehicle configurations and enabling or disabling certain features. Long coding allows for precise adjustments that optimize braking performance and enhance vehicle safety.

1.1 What is ABS Long Coding?

ABS long coding is the process of configuring the Anti-lock Braking System (ABS) module in a vehicle using a diagnostic tool like VCDS. The ABS module controls the braking system and prevents the wheels from locking up during hard braking, which can improve vehicle control and reduce stopping distances. Long coding involves modifying the software parameters of the ABS module to match the specific configuration of the vehicle. This ensures that the ABS system functions correctly and interacts seamlessly with other vehicle systems. The accuracy of ABS long coding directly impacts the safety and performance of the vehicle, making it a critical aspect of vehicle maintenance and modification.

1.2 What is VCDS?

VCDS, or VAG-COM Diagnostic System, is a software and hardware tool used for diagnosing and modifying Volkswagen (VW), Audi, Škoda, and SEAT vehicles. Developed by Ross-Tech, VCDS allows technicians and car enthusiasts to access and modify various control modules within the vehicle, including the ABS module. With VCDS, users can read fault codes, view live data, perform output tests, and, most importantly, perform long coding. The software provides a user-friendly interface to interact with the complex electronic systems of VAG vehicles. VCDS is widely recognized in the automotive industry for its reliability and comprehensive diagnostic capabilities.

1.3 Why is ABS Long Coding Necessary?

ABS long coding is necessary because vehicles come in various configurations, with different options and features. The ABS module needs to be configured to match the specific vehicle’s setup to ensure proper functioning. For example, if a vehicle has been retrofitted with different brakes or has additional features like Electronic Stability Program (ESP) or Tire Pressure Monitoring System (TPMS), the ABS module needs to be recoded to recognize and work correctly with these changes. Without proper coding, the ABS system may not function optimally, leading to potential safety hazards. ABS long coding ensures that the ABS system is tailored to the vehicle’s specific needs, providing the best possible braking performance and safety features.

2. Common Reasons for ABS Coding Loss

Several scenarios can lead to the loss of ABS coding. Understanding these reasons is crucial for preventing coding issues and addressing them effectively when they occur.

2.1 Battery Disconnection or Failure

One of the most common reasons for ABS coding loss is a discharged or disconnected battery. When the battery voltage drops too low or is completely disconnected, the ABS module may lose its stored coding data. This is because the module relies on a stable power supply to retain its configuration settings. Replacing the battery without taking precautions to maintain power to the vehicle’s electrical system can result in the need to recode the ABS module. Therefore, it’s essential to use a memory saver device when replacing a battery to prevent data loss.

2.2 ECU Replacement or Reprogramming

Replacing or reprogramming the Engine Control Unit (ECU) can also cause the ABS coding to be lost. The ECU and ABS module communicate with each other, and if the ECU is replaced or updated, the ABS module may need to be recoded to ensure compatibility. During ECU replacement, the VIN (Vehicle Identification Number) and other critical data may need to be transferred to the new ECU. If this process is not done correctly, it can lead to a VIN mismatch, causing the ABS coding to be lost. Proper procedures and the use of diagnostic tools like VCDS are necessary to avoid these issues.

2.3 Module Failure or Replacement

If the ABS module itself fails or needs to be replaced, the coding will be lost. ABS modules can fail due to electrical malfunctions, water ingress, or old age. When a new or used ABS module is installed, it typically comes with default coding that does not match the vehicle’s specific configuration. Therefore, the ABS module must be recoded to match the vehicle’s VIN, brake configuration, and other relevant settings. Using a used module requires extra caution, as it may have coding from a different vehicle, which can cause compatibility issues if not properly addressed.

2.4 Software Updates

Software updates performed by dealerships or independent repair shops can sometimes overwrite or erase the ABS coding. While software updates are intended to improve system performance or fix bugs, they can inadvertently affect the coding of other modules, including the ABS. It’s crucial to ensure that a backup of the existing coding is performed before any software update, and that the ABS module is recoded afterward, if necessary. Keeping detailed records of the vehicle’s coding configuration can also help in case of unexpected issues during software updates.

2.5 VIN Mismatch

A VIN (Vehicle Identification Number) mismatch between the ABS module, ECU, and instrument cluster can cause ABS coding issues. The VIN is a unique identifier that links various modules within the vehicle. If there is a discrepancy in the VIN stored in these modules, the ABS coding may be lost or corrupted. This can happen if modules are swapped between vehicles without proper adaptation or if the VIN is not correctly programmed during module replacement. Resolving a VIN mismatch typically requires the use of specialized diagnostic tools and expertise to ensure that all modules have the correct VIN.

3.1 Verify the VIN Triangle

The VIN triangle refers to the VIN consistency between the ABS module, ECU (Engine Control Unit), and instrument cluster. Ensure that all three modules have the same VIN. A mismatch can prevent proper ABS coding.

To check the VIN triangle:

  • Use VCDS to read the VIN from each module: Connect VCDS to your vehicle and access the ABS module (03), ECU (01), and instrument cluster (17).
  • Compare the VINs: Verify that the VIN displayed in each module matches the vehicle’s VIN.
  • Address any discrepancies: If there is a VIN mismatch, it needs to be resolved before proceeding with ABS coding. This may involve reprogramming the affected module with the correct VIN.

3.3 Perform an Auto-Scan with VCDS

An auto-scan provides a comprehensive overview of the vehicle’s modules and any stored fault codes. This information is essential for understanding the overall health of the vehicle and identifying potential issues that may affect ABS coding.

To perform an auto-scan:

  • Connect VCDS to your vehicle.
  • Select “Auto-Scan” from the main menu.
  • Allow VCDS to scan all modules in the vehicle.
  • Save the auto-scan log file.
  • Clear all DTCs (Diagnostic Trouble Codes).
  • Cycle the ignition (turn the car off and on).
  • Perform a new scan.

3.4 Check the ABS Module Part Number

Ensure that the ABS module part number is correct for your vehicle. Using the wrong part number can lead to compatibility issues and prevent proper coding.

To check the ABS module part number:

  • Use VCDS to access the ABS module (03).
  • Look for the part number in the module information.
  • Compare the part number to the one recommended for your vehicle.
  • Use ETKA or PL24 with VIN: Verify the appropriate ABS module or replacement part number.

4. Understanding the VCDS Coding Process

The VCDS coding process involves several steps, from connecting to the vehicle to applying the correct coding string. Understanding this process can help you better appreciate the complexity of ABS coding and the importance of expert assistance.

4.1 Connecting to the Vehicle with VCDS

The first step in the VCDS coding process is to connect the VCDS interface to the vehicle’s OBD-II port and establish communication with the vehicle’s control modules.

To connect to the vehicle:

  1. Plug the VCDS interface into the OBD-II port: The OBD-II port is typically located under the dashboard on the driver’s side.
  2. Turn on the ignition: Turn the key to the “on” position, but do not start the engine.
  3. Launch the VCDS software on your computer.
  4. Select the correct communication port: In the VCDS software, select the communication port that corresponds to your VCDS interface.
  5. Test the connection: Use the “Test” function in VCDS to verify that the software can communicate with the interface and the vehicle.

4.2 Accessing the ABS Module

Once connected to the vehicle, the next step is to access the ABS module within the VCDS software.

To access the ABS module:

  1. Select “Select Control Module” from the main menu.
  2. Choose “03 – ABS Brakes” from the list of control modules.
  3. Wait for VCDS to connect to the ABS module.

4.3 Reading the Current Coding

After accessing the ABS module, it’s essential to read and save the current coding. This serves as a backup in case something goes wrong during the coding process.

To read the current coding:

  1. Click on “Coding – 07” in the ABS module screen.
  2. VCDS will display the current coding string.
  3. Copy and save the current coding string to a text file.

4.4 Modifying the Coding with VCDS

Modifying the coding involves entering the new coding string into the VCDS software and applying it to the ABS module.

To modify the coding:

  1. Enter the new coding string in the “New Coding” field.
  2. Double-check the coding string for accuracy.
  3. Click “Do It!” to apply the new coding.
  4. VCDS will prompt you to confirm the coding change.
  5. Follow the on-screen instructions to complete the coding process.

4.5 Testing and Verifying the New Coding

After applying the new coding, it’s crucial to test and verify that the ABS system is functioning correctly.

To test and verify the new coding:

  1. Clear any fault codes in the ABS module.
  2. Cycle the ignition (turn the car off and on).
  3. Perform a new auto-scan to check for any new fault codes.
  4. Test the ABS system by performing a test drive in a safe environment.
  5. Monitor the ABS system’s behavior during braking to ensure it is functioning correctly.

5. Common ABS Coding Issues and Their Solutions

Even with careful attention, ABS coding issues can arise. Here are some common problems and their solutions.

5.1 Incorrect Coding String

Using an incorrect coding string is a common issue that can lead to ABS malfunction or other problems. It’s crucial to ensure that the coding string is correct for your vehicle’s specific configuration.

Solution:

  • Double-check the coding string: Verify that the coding string matches the specifications for your vehicle.
  • Consult with experts: Seek assistance from experienced technicians or online forums to confirm the correct coding string.
  • Use online resources: Refer to online databases and coding calculators to generate the correct coding string based on your vehicle’s options.

5.2 Communication Errors

Communication errors between VCDS and the ABS module can occur due to various reasons, such as a faulty interface cable or a problem with the vehicle’s electrical system.

Solution:

  • Check the interface cable: Ensure that the interface cable is properly connected to the vehicle’s OBD-II port and your computer.
  • Verify the communication port: Confirm that the correct communication port is selected in the VCDS software.
  • Check the vehicle’s battery voltage: Low battery voltage can sometimes interfere with communication between VCDS and the ABS module.
  • Try a different computer: In some cases, compatibility issues with your computer’s operating system or USB ports can cause communication errors.

5.3 Module Not Responding

If the ABS module is not responding to VCDS, it could indicate a more serious issue, such as a faulty module or a problem with the vehicle’s CAN bus network.

Solution:

  • Check the ABS module’s power supply: Verify that the ABS module is receiving power and ground.
  • Inspect the CAN bus wiring: Look for any signs of damage or corrosion in the CAN bus wiring.
  • Test the ABS module with a different diagnostic tool: Try using a different diagnostic tool to see if it can communicate with the ABS module.
  • Consider module replacement: If all other troubleshooting steps fail, the ABS module may need to be replaced.

5.4 Fault Codes After Coding

After applying the new coding, fault codes may appear in the ABS module. These fault codes can indicate that the coding is not correct or that there is another underlying issue with the ABS system.

Solution:

  • Clear the fault codes: Use VCDS to clear the fault codes and see if they reappear.
  • Research the fault codes: Look up the fault codes in the VCDS wiki or other online resources to understand their meaning and potential causes.
  • Verify the coding string: Double-check the coding string to ensure that it is correct for your vehicle and the specific fault codes.
  • Perform basic system tests: Run basic system tests, such as the ABS self-test, to verify that the ABS system is functioning correctly.

5.5 Incompatible Module

Installing an incompatible ABS module can prevent proper coding and lead to various issues with the vehicle’s braking system.

Solution:

  • Verify the part number: Ensure that the ABS module’s part number matches the one recommended for your vehicle.
  • Check compatibility charts: Consult compatibility charts or online resources to verify that the ABS module is compatible with your vehicle.
  • Consider module replacement: If the ABS module is incompatible, it will need to be replaced with a compatible one.

8. Safety Precautions for ABS Long Coding

ABS long coding can be risky if not performed correctly. It’s crucial to take safety precautions to avoid damaging your vehicle or compromising its safety systems.

8.1 Use a Reliable Diagnostic Tool

Use a reliable diagnostic tool like VCDS from Ross-Tech. Avoid using cheap or pirated tools, as they may not be reliable and can damage your vehicle’s electronic systems.

8.2 Ensure a Stable Power Supply

Maintain a stable power supply during the coding process. Low voltage can cause communication errors and corrupt the coding. Use a battery charger or maintainer to ensure a consistent power supply.

8.3 Back Up the Original Coding

Always back up the original coding before making any changes. This allows you to restore the original coding if something goes wrong.

8.4 Follow Instructions Carefully

Follow instructions carefully and double-check all coding changes before applying them. Refer to reliable sources, such as the VCDS wiki or online forums, for accurate coding information.

8.5 Test the Changes

After applying the coding changes, test the ABS system and other related systems to ensure they are functioning correctly. Monitor the vehicle’s behavior during braking and other driving conditions.
